Subjective alertness (measured by Stanford Sleepiness Scale) recovers much more slowly than objective psychomotor vigilance, with a time constant of 9.09 hours, making it appear nearly linear over typical sleep durations.

Do not rely on how sleepy you feel to judge your cognitive readiness. Subjective alertness recovers much slower (approx 9 hours to fully asymptote) than your actual ability to react and stay vigilant (approx 2 hours). You may feel subjectively 'fine' after a short nap, but your objective performance may still be recovering. For safety-critical tasks, prioritize objective rest over subjective feeling.

The DRC to the SSS improved much more slowly than psychomotor vigilance, so that it could be fit equally well by a linear function (slope = -0.26) or a saturating exponential function (T=9.09 hours).
Megan E. Jewett et al. · SLEEP · 1999
